Human Rights Watch denounces arrest of Bahraini activist

6 Sep 2014 07:56

Islam Times - Human Rights Watch has denounced the arrest and detention of prominent Bahraini human rights activist Maryam al Khawaja stressing the authorities simply cannot strip nationals of their nationality on the basis of their religious or political affiliations.


HRW Executive Director for the Middle East and North Africa, Sarah Leah Whitson, has said in a statement to the press, “Human Rights Watch expressed its deepest concern over reports that Bahrain has chosen to detained human rights activist Maryam Al-Khawaja in Bahrain.”

She added, "It is not lawful for a state to strip a national from its nationality arbitrarily … Under international law, no government can deprive someone of his/her nationality or his/her right to enter his/her own country arbitrarily.”

Maryam Al Khawaja, daughter of Abdel-Hadi Al Khawaja was refused entry into Bahrain on September 30th. She holds a dual nationality – Danish/Bahraini.
